The story of Jimmy Cobb Cherry began in 1894 in North Carolina. In 1900, Jimmy Cobb Cherry resided in Windsor, Bertie, North Carolina, USA. In 1910, Jimmy Cobb Cherry resided in Windsor, Bertie, North Carolina, USA. Jimmy Cobb Cherry married Cora L Cherry, and had children including Clara Cherry, Cora Mae Cherry, Edward E Cherry, Eva Louise Cherry, Forest Cherry, George Wood Cherry, Georgia Cherry, Lizzie Ruth Cherry, Louise Cherry, William Cherry. Jimmy Cobb Cherry passed away in 1980 in Lewiston Woodville, Bertie, North Carolina, USA.
